EFFECTS OF METHANOL STEM BARK EXTRACT OF OCHNA SCHWEINFURTHIANA (EZEATA) ON REPRODUCTIVE HORMONE AND SEMEN ANALYSIS IN MALE WISTAR RATS
Ifemenam K. E., Akunneh Warriso C., Ezeh A. K., *Nwozor C. M., Enwelum H. O., Adinnu D. C., Iwuamadi C. E.
ABSTRACT
The effects of methanol extract of Ochna schweinfurthiana on reproductive hormone (testosterone), semen analysis in male wistar rats were studied. The phytochemical screening was evaluated and was found to contain glycosides, flavonoids, saponins, cardiac glycoside, steroids, trepenoids and the fractionated portion contained phytoestrogen. Twenty five (25) experimental animals were randomly grouped into five groups of 5 rats per group and were allowed to acclimatize for 2 weeks. Rats in group A served as the control and were fed with rat feed and water (normal saline), rats in group B severed as positive control received low dose Tamoxifen (20mg/kg) daily for 4 weeks, rat feed and water, rats in group C to E were fed with normal rat feed, water and were fed with different doses of Ochna schweinfurthiana extract at 200, 400 and 800mg/kg respectively for 4 weeks. The animals were sacrificed under anesthesia after the experiment and the male genitalia were surgically exposed and the cauda epididymis, left testicle were harvested and the weights were taken. Semen sample and blood were collected for semen analysis and testosterone level. The results showed that there was a significant decrease in the sperm motility of the test group p< 0.05, decrease in sperm count of the test group p< 0.05, decrease in the normal sperm morphology, and decrease in the testosterone level. Hence Ochna schweinfurthiana may be toxic to male reproductive organ.
